SOUTHPAW PLAYERS

Avant EP

2009-05-11

The Southpaw Players' debut album, Avant EP, is a refreshing combination of hip-hop, R&B, and funk. Rooted in tradition hip-hop, The Southpaw Players use live instruments rather than loops and synths. Their socially conscious lyrics analyze blue-collar life, incorporating humor and wry perception. Made up of keyboardist Ryan Wilson, guitarist Michael Sullivan, lyricist Rick Chyme, drummer Jacob Schaub, and bassist Coe Lacy, The Southpaw Players are adding a new flavor to the Grand Rapids music scene.
